Download this Media Release here Accompanists’ Guild of SA Media Release, Adelaide: Sunday 18 August 2013 for immediate release THE 2013 GEOFFREY PARSONS AWARD WINNER ANNOUNCED Earlier this evening (18 August), the Final of Australia’s most lucrative and prestigious award for the collaborative pianist, the Accompanists’ Guild of SA’s 29th Geoffrey Parsons Award, took place in Adelaide at the Elder Conservatorium of Music, The University of Adelaide. In keeping with the Guild’s acknowledgement of the professional aspirations of their competitors, the cash-pool is a significant $7,500, made possible with the generous support of The Royal Commonwealth Society, SA Branch. Geoffrey Parsons was an internationally acclaimed Australian accompanist, particularly for singers. He regularly accompanied, Elizabeth Schwarzkopf, Victoria de los Angeles, Dame Janet Baker, Olaf Bär, and Barbara Bonney. He was the Guild’s International Patron until his untimely death in 1995.
